  • Q: How to replace the Hood Cable on 2001 Chevrolet Prizm?
    A: The Hood Latch replacement process should begin by supporting the hood while it is lifted before you remove both the hood secondary catch and primary latch. A taped flat-bladed screwdriver allows safe prying of the hood primary latch Hood Cable handle from the knee bolster trim until the hood primary latch Hood Cable becomes detached from its handle. First lift and support the vehicle and then eliminate the 6 bolts coupled with 8 plastic retainers with the left front wheelhouse panel liner. The mechanic's wire needs to be extended between both ends of the hood primary latch Hood Cable. Extract the cable through the grommet before pulling it outside while unclipping the input air temperature sensor wiring harness from the Hood Latch support bracket until the hood primary latch Hood Cable detaches completely from the vehicle where the mechanic's wire remains in position for installation. You should start installation by connecting the mechanic's wire to the new hood primary latch Hood Cable then guiding it into the vehicle system. First reinstall the new hood primary latch Hood Cable to the handle before you fasten the handle back to the knee bolster trim. Reinstall the hood primary latch Hood Cable by first connecting it to the hood secondary catch and primary latch followed by installation of the hood secondary catch and primary latch. Reinstall the left front wheelhouse panel liner using 6 bolts and 8 plastic retainers and tighten these bolts to 10 n.m (89 lb in) after securing the input air temperature sensor wiring harness at the Hood Latch support bracket and once again supporting and raising the vehicle. Finish the restoration of the hood when you lower the vehicle and its hood.
